Transaction e3212a14f0e441590903d7682c2f8cdbb4a57495d8dc5b9343e3850d48e0f74a

block
cff4af97976982a21c7a7d21411776b818f00f2e0a919a174685830b58e0a4cc

1 Input

24 Outputs